Celtachor Release Details of Debut Album
Irish blackened folk metallers, Celtachor have revealed the title and artwork for their upcoming debut album.
The album, recorded in the band’s own Dublin based studio between 2011 and ’12 is to be entitled ‘Nine Waves From The Shore’ and will be self-released by the band this November 25th. The album concept draws from the Landing of the Gael and the main heroes and characters from the same saga.
The artwork depicting the Battle of Tailtin, the armies of the Men of Dea against the Men of the Gael being over watched by the goddess Danu rising from the hills and mountains of Eire was painted by the band’s own drummer Anais Chareyre.
Celtachor have been working hard since 2010 melding the influences of black, doom, folk metal into one unified force. Inspired by Irish Mythology and its sagas, the band look to cover new ground in 2013, spreading their message to Europe and beyond whilst reciting the ancient tales of Ireland in their own voice and way.
